I’m trying to restart after using the shutdown button on the device, under settings. I thought that might sync the time to my phone. Time has been 1 hour behind. Also, I want to change clock face. I did that on app but it didn’t show up on device.

@Sguthrie880 Holding in any button for a few seconds will turn the Blaze on, or put it on its powered up charger.
You will then need to do a sync to set the time, turning the Blaze off does upset the clock.
After changing the clock face the tracker needs to sync, stirring the sync the new clock face is installed.
